Fountainhead Regional Park

Fishing

Fountainhead Regional Park, fishing, dad and son

Anglers enjoy Fountainhead Regional Park because the horsepower limits on the reservoir allow for a peaceful fishing experience. The reservoir sports a healthy population of Bass, Bluegill, Catfish, Crappie, and more. Fisherman can make use of the park’s bait shop, with a wide selection of bait and tackle, a snack bar, a bragging board, a 250-foot fishing pier and a 100-foot floating dock. All fishing in Virginia requires a license for anyone age 16 or older.
